ANGSTMAN, Justice.

This is an appeal by defendant from a judgment in favor of each plaintiff for individual claims alleged to be due each of them under a contract of group insurance. The contract covered hospital and medical expense incurred by those insured.

The contract was originally drafted on May 12, 1952, and was made effective from May 1, 1952, until May 1, 1953.
